Commit Graph

18 Commits

Author SHA1 Message Date
Dai Sato
22d66ca585 rewind to 10 Feb 2006. 2006-04-07 13:21:11 +00:00
Dai Sato
bc7f9c9026 apply multiple patches on w3m-dev(-en) ML since Jun 2005 to Jan 2006. 2006-04-05 14:18:53 +00:00
Fumitoshi UKAI
088e2bc30b [w3m-dev 04143] Patch for OS/2
* config.h.in: ifdef HAVE_SETPGRP
* configure.in: define USE_BINMODE_STREAM for *os2-emx*
* islang.c: ULONG -> unsigned long
* main.c: ULONG -> unsigned long
2005-02-26 17:06:44 +00:00
Fumitoshi UKAI
646f90c69a Bug#276246: w3m's locale parsing should at least see '@euro' modifier
* config.h (HAVE_LANGINFO_CODESET): added
* configure.in (AM_LANGINFO_CODESET): added
* libwc/charset.c: #include <langinfo.h>
       (wc_charset_to_ces): use nl_langinfo(CODESET)
From: Fumitoshi UKAI <ukai@debian.or.jp>
2004-10-13 16:52:49 +00:00
Fumitoshi UKAI
d16ac274cf [w3m-dev 04096] w3m-img gtk2
* acinclude.m4 (AC_W3M_IMAGE): add USE_GTK2
	add --with-imagelib=gtk2
* aclocal.m4 config.guess config.sub configure: regen
* config.h.in: add USE_GTK2
* w3mimg/fb/fb_gdkpixbuf.c: support USE_GTK2
* w3mimg/fb/fb_img.h: add fb_image_init()
* w3mimg/fb/fb_imlib2.h: fb_image_init() stub
* w3mimg/fb/fb_w3mimg.c: call fb_image_init()
* w3mimg/x11/x11_w3mimg.c: support USE_GTK2
From: Fumitoshi UKAI  <ukai@debian.or.jp>
2004-08-04 17:32:27 +00:00
Fumitoshi UKAI
055ad4c690 [w3m-dev 04092] remove __CYGWIN__ && LANG == JA
* remove condition LANG == JA && __CYGWIN__
* cygwin_mouse_btn_swapped enabled when before 1.5.x
From: WATANABE Katsuyuki <knabe@sannet.ne.jp>
2004-07-15 16:32:38 +00:00
Fumitoshi UKAI
1f3235767e [w3m-dev 04049] w3m-cvs-1.914-misc.patch
* Makefile.in (funcname.tab): dont modify when target is unchanged.
	(CFLAGS): need $(CPPFLAGS)?
* config.h.in: add HAVE_STDINT_H, HAVE_INTTYPES_H
* configure.in: s/AC_CANONICAL_SYSTEM/AC_CANONICAL_HOST/
	don't use AC_CYGWIN
	don't use $CYGWIN, use $host_os *cygwin*
	AC_DEFINE in AC_CHECK_HEADER (float.h, sys/select.h)
	add stdint.h, inttypes.h
* etc.c (find_auth_pass_entry): host is case insensitive
* libwc/wc_types.h: use stdint.h or inttypes.h
* main.c (MAIN); need GC_init()
From: AIDA Shinra <shinra@j10n.org>
2004-04-04 16:47:20 +00:00
Fumitoshi UKAI
4028a343d5 [w3m-dev 04010] support for deprecated __ss_family
* acinclude.m4 (AC_W3M_IPv6): check __ss_family
* config.h.in: add HAVE_OLD_SS_FAMILY
* ftp.c (ftp_pasv): ifdef HAVE_OLD_SS_FAMILY
From: ABE Yuji <cbo46560@pop12.odn.ne.jp>
2003-10-22 18:44:30 +00:00
Fumitoshi UKAI
683e546c2d fix build error --disbable-m17n
* config.h.in: undef USE_M17N, USE_UNICODE
* etc.c (url_unquote_conv): USE_M17N
* file.c (convertLine): USE_M17N
	(loadHTMLStream): fix ifdef USE_IMAGE->USE_M17N
	(loadBuffer): fix USE_M17N
	(getNextPage): fix USE_M17N
* fm.h (USE_M17N): don't define USE_M17N in case LANG == JA
		(this should be done by configure)
	(wc_ces): dummy typedef
	(wc_Str_conv): fix non-m17n macro args
	(wc_Str_conv_strict): ditto
* ftp.c (loadFTPDir): fix undefined USE_M17N
* mimehead.c (decodeWord): ditto
	(decodeMIME): ditto
* news.c (loadNewsgroup): ditto
* proto.h (convertLine): ditto
	(loadGopherDir): ditto
	(loadFTPDir): ditto
	(loadNewsgroup): ditto
	(decodeWord): ditto
	(decodeMIME): ditto
	(url_unquote_conv): ditto
* terms.c (SETCH): ditto
From: Fumitoshi UKAI  <ukai@debian.or.jp>
2003-10-05 18:52:50 +00:00
Fumitoshi UKAI
f28aedff05 check header locale.h
check func setlocale
no need to output intl/Makefile
2003-09-25 16:56:08 +00:00
Fumitoshi UKAI
2b74f5b767 gettextize initial modifications 2003-09-23 18:42:24 +00:00
Fumitoshi UKAI
604c11affe merge m17n patch
add libwc
2003-09-22 21:02:15 +00:00
Fumitoshi UKAI
c913794f0c [w3m-dev 03945] Re: application/xhtml+xml support
* Makefile.in (ETC_DIR): added
	(CONF_DIR): added
	(DEFS): add CONF_DIR
	(MAKE_ARGS): add CONF_DIR
* config.h.in (SYS_MAILCAP): use CONF_DIR
	(SYS_URIMETHODMAP): use CONF_DIR
* func.c (sys_current_keymap_file): added
	(interpret_keymap): added
	(initKeymap): use interpret_keymap
	(interpret_mouse_action): added
	(initMouseAction): use interpret_mouse_action
* indep.c (w3m_conf_dir): added
* indep.h (w3m_conf_dir): added
* menu.c (interpret_menu): added
	(initMenu): use interpret_menu
* proto.h (confFile): added
* rc.c (init_rc): read config file by interpret_rc
	(confFile): added
From: Hironori SAKAMOTO <hsaka@mth.biglobe.ne.jp>
2003-07-26 17:16:24 +00:00
Fumitoshi UKAI
a603190b2e [w3m-dev 03843] cleanup macros
* config.h.dist config.h.in etc.c file.c fm.h ftp.c linein.c
   main.c rc.c:
   delete EMACS_LIKE_LINEEDIT, VI_PREC_NUM, LABEL_TOPLINE,
	NEXTPAGE_TOPLINE, FTPPASS_HOSTNAMEGEN
   use_mark default FALSE
   emacs_like_lineedit default FALSE
   vi_prec_num default FALSE
   add UseHistory, use_history
* NEWS: rc: use_history
From: Fumitoshi UKAI  <ukai@debian.or.jp>
2003-04-06 16:27:53 +00:00
Fumitoshi UKAI
7bef0d328c [w3m-dev 03818] fix autoconf
* Makefile.in (CGIBIN_DIR): added
	(AUXBIN_DIR): added
	(HELP_DIR): added
	(RC_DIR): added
	(MAKE_ARGS): added
	(TARGET): use $(package)
	(MAN1_TARGET): ditto
	(install): use $(*_DIR)
* acinclude.m4 (AC_W3M_TERMLIB): added
	(AC_W3M_GC): default search prefix /usr /usr/local $HOME
		fix searches
	(AC_W3M_SSL): fix bugs
* config.h (RC_DIR): remove tailing /
	(SYS_MAILCAP): use ETC_DIR
	(SYS_MIMETYPES): ditto
	(USER_MIMETYPES): homedir
* configure.in: quote
	(AC_W3M_TERMLIB): use
* Bonus/oldconfigure.sh: rewrite
From: Hironori SAKAMOTO <hsaka@mth.biglobe.ne.jp>
2003-03-12 17:20:39 +00:00
Fumitoshi UKAI
1e8dcd968f [w3m-dev 03804] fix autoconf
* config.h.in (EAMCS_LIKE_LINEEDIT): define
	(VI_PREC_NUM): define
	(USE_MARK): define
	(LABEL_TOPLINE): define
	(NEXTPAGE_TOPLINE): define
	(FTPPASS_HOSTNAMEGEN): define
	(SHOW_PARAMS): define
	(VIEW_UNSEENOBJECTS): define
	(ID_EXT): define
From: Fumitoshi UKAI  <ukai@debian.or.jp>
2003-03-10 17:33:21 +00:00
Fumitoshi UKAI
bd561d769b [w3m-dev 03801] fix autoconf
* acinclude.m4 (AC_W3M_BG_COLOR): fix typo
	(AC_W3M_KANJI_SYMBOLS): check enable_japanese != 'no'
	(AC_W3M_KEYMAP): needs {}
	(AC_W3M_EXTLIBS): don't modify libdir, use extlibdir
	(AC_W3M_SSL): missing x
	(AC_W3M_IMAGE): add AC_DEFINE(USE_IMAGE)
* config.h.in: s/USE_KANJI_SYMBOLS/KANJI_SYMBOLS/
	add SIZEOF_LONG_LONG
	don't use //, use /* */
* configure.in: add AC_CHECK_SIZEOF(long long, 0)
From: Yuji Abe <cbo46560@pop12.odn.ne.jp>
2003-03-10 16:04:09 +00:00
Fumitoshi UKAI
99a2efa9a8 autoconficate
* Makefile.in: added
* acinclude.m4: added
* aclocal.m4: added (generated from acinclude.m4 by aclocal)
* configure.in: added
* config.h.in: added
* config.guess: added
* config.sub: added
* .cvsignore: add Makefile config.cache config.log config.status
* configure: generated by autoconf
* gc/: deleted
* XMakefile: deleted
* XXMakefile: deleted
* NEWS: autoconficate
From: Fumitoshi UKAI  <ukai@debian.or.jp>
2003-03-09 19:40:02 +00:00